http://www.kansascity.com/2010/03/11/18 ... evamp.htmlAfter four years, The Legends at Village West is repositioning itself, bringing in national and international experts to transform the Kansas City, Kan., “lifestyle center” into a destination outlet center called Legends Outlets Kansas City.

I think the difference is Legends will discontinue stores like Finish Line, Buckle et. al and go after "aspirational" outlets like Coach, Michael Kors, J Crew, Burberry, Bose, etc. This is a better strategy and actually makes the place unique. If the skeleton of the shopping center's commons had been larger with fewer big boxes and nonessential restaurants; they could've housed the "aspirational" outlets in addition to your Forever 21s, Claire's.KSJayhawk wrote: I've only been shopping at the Legends a hand full of times.
